For over a decade, the was the holy grail of creative software. It wasn't just Photoshop; it was a complete production studio: Premiere Pro for video, After Effects for motion graphics, Audition for audio, Illustrator for vectors, InDesign for print, and a dozen other industry-standard tools—all bundled into one massive installer.
